Up to 2 weeks: Pink eye is the term used fro viral conjunctivitis. It can be contagious for up to 2 weeks and is one of the most contagious infections in the world. It will go away by itself, and there is currently no medication that can treat it. Avoiding direct physical contact with others while the eye is pink and irritated is the best way to prevent spreading the disease.
